Goa Airport facilities
Dabolim Airport is the single international airport serving the state of Goa. The airport provides facilities such as smoking rooms towards the airside of both arrivals and departures. A spa is located at the airside. Wi-Fi is available for free up to 30 minutes and there is a first aid station for any medical emergency.
Kolkata Airport facilities
Netaji Subhash Chandra Bose International Airport has childcare rooms at the arrivals that are accessible to passengers with infants. Lounge facilities are located at both domestic and international terminals. Apart from the disabled-friendly bathrooms, the lifts here are equipped with Braille symbols and auditory signals. Free wheelchair facilities are also available. You will find ATM machines of several banks within the airport’s premises.
Baggage Information, Security Check-in and Document required
Baggage allowance differs with each airline. The travel class you prefer also determines how much baggage you will be allowed. Air India and IndiGo offer more frequent Goa to Kolkata flights. The baggage allowance of these airlines are as follows:
Air India: The check-in baggage allowance for all domestic Air India flights is 25kg in Economy class, 35kg in First class and 40kg in Business class. The inflight luggage for all domestic Air India flights is 8kg.
IndiGo: All the domestic IndiGo flights are allowed to carry hand luggage weighing not more than 7kg. The check-in baggage per passenger, should not weigh more than 15kg. IndiGo allows an additional cabin bag up to 7kg for the passengers who are with infants.
It is mandatory for the passengers to carry some documents for identification along with their e-tickets. These are the following documents that can be shown as a proof of identity:
- A valid passport
- Driving License
- Photo ID card issued by the government or reputed private organization
- PAN Card provided by the Income Tax Department.
- A voter ID card
- Photo Credit Card
- Valid birth certificate, if travelling with infants
- School ID card for children
- Aadhar Card

Places to visit in Kolkata
The third largest city of India, Kolkata, is where you will fall in love with colonial-era architecture and its distinct culinary culture. Here are a few unmissable attractions in Kolkata:
- Kumartuli: The city is known for its grand Hindu festivals. What can be more amazing than seeing the first hand creation of the idols! Located 14km from the airport, Kumartuli is where you can watch craftspeople making idols of Goddess Durga and Kali. Photography is widely allowed here.
- Botanical Garden: If you want an escape from the busy street noises, Botanical Garden will offer the peace of mind you need. Surrounded by a river and giant water lily pads, the garden is also home to the ‘world’s largest banyan tree’. It is located 30km from the airport.
- South Park Street Cemetery: This historic cemetery is 21km from Netaji Subhash Chandra Bose International Airport and it is where you can find calm amidst the bustle of Park Street. The settings of this cemetery has been the inspiration for artists including Satyajit Ray and Rudyard Kipling.

Weather in Kolkata
Kolkata experiences hot and humid summers. The average temperature during the summer exceeds 35°C. Winter, from December to February, is pleasant and cool with the average temperature not dropping below 12 °C. The city also experiences heavy rains from June to September.
